Angina pectoris is a clinical syndrome usually characterized by episodes of paroxysms of pain or pressure in the anterior chest. The cause is insufficient coronary blood flow, resulting in a decreased oxygen supply when there is increased myocardial demand for oxygen in response to physical exertion or emotional stress.

Pain, complex experience consisting of a physiological and a psychological response to a noxious stimulus. Acute pain is a warning mechanism that protects an organism by influencing it to withdraw from harmful stimuli. Chronic pain is long-lasting and may be affected by factors such as depression.

The problem of pain, the first of a series of popular works on christian doctrine, was written in 1940, twenty years before his beloved wife, joy davidman, died of cancer in the third year of their short-lived marriage. In the book lewis considers the problem of suffering from a purely theoretical standpoint.

In 2019, nearly 50,000 people in the united states died from opioid-involved overdoses. 1 the misuse of and addiction to opioids—including prescription pain relievers, heroin, and synthetic opioids such as fentanyl—is a serious national crisis that affects public health as well as social and economic welfare.
